MOSCOW, Idaho (AP) Victor Sanders scored 19 points, including a trio of 3-pointers, to lead Idaho to a 90-67 win in its season opener over Corban University on Saturday night.

Perrion Callandret added 14 points, Brayon Blake had 13 points to go with 11 rebounds, and Arkadiy Mkrtychyan had 12 points with seven rebounds. The Vandals shot 49 percent from the field, including 8 of 14 from long range, and controlled the glass 49-26.

Idaho took control with a 12-0 run midway through the first half that included a pair of 3-pointers from Callandret and made it 39-26 with 1:42 left before the break. A pair of free throws from Brayon Blake followed by another 3-pointer from Callandret early in the second half put Idaho up 46-32 and the margin stayed in double figures the rest of the way.

Corban, an NAIA program, was led by Chris Martin's 13 points.
